Gold prices fall again in Pakistan

ISLAMABAD: Gold prices have fallen again in the local bullion markets.

The Gold prices have become cheaper by Rs 4,700 per tola as the new price has become Rs 455,562.

The price of 10 grams has decreased by Rs 4,030, after which the price has come down to Rs 390,570.

Gold has become cheaper by $ 47 in the global market, so the price of gold per ounce has come down to $ 4,332.
